A
master of European techno-guitar fusion, Italys Marco Iacobini
follows up his 2004 Spaces CD with the 2007 release of In
My World. A range of talented Italian fusion superstars back up
Marco on the 12 track In My World, including powerhouse drummer
Cristiano Micalizzi. Recorded in Rome and mastered in L.A.
by Bernie Grundman, In My World spotlights Iacobinis
fretboard wizardry. Marco dazzles on on his Carvin guitars and amps,
VHT amps and cabs, T-Rex pedals and Soldano Custom amplification.
Commenting on the album release, Marco states, 'In
My World is an all instrumental CD and is a blend of all my music
listens to: rock, fusion and prog. I think that this collection is
for music lovers that want to enjoy pure music with shred guitars
combined with melodic tunes.' With
the sound veering between soaring hard rock instrumental and modern
fusion instrumental, theres plenty of solid grooves on In
My World to please instrumental rock fans of all persuasions.

mwe3.com presents Guitars Center Stage with
MARCO IACOBINI
Musical
Background
I was born and raised in Rome and Ive been playing guitar
for about 20 years. I love to play rock, but my musical background
includes the study of classical music and jazz.
New CD
My new album In My World was recorded in early 2006
at Forward studios in Rome and was mastered at Bernie Grundman mastering
studios in Los Angeles. In My World is an all instrumental
CD and is a blend of all my music listens to: rock, fusion and prog.
I think that this collection is for music lovers that want to enjoy
pure music with shred guitars combined with melodic tunes. Here my
influences are so clear: Steve Lukather, Steve Vai, Yngwie Malmsteen,
Joe Satriani, Larry Carlton, Eddy Van Halen. In My World spotlights
the brilliance of drummer Cristiano Micalizzi and bassist Marco Siniscalco,
who lay down an incredibly thick rhythmic foundation for my guitar
acrobatics. Also featured is keyboardist Stefano Sastro, a great musician
with a unique phrasing style described as a cross between Alan Pasqua
and Herbie Hancock. Guests include Mario Guarini on bass and Juan
Carlos Albelo Zamora on violin and viola.
Favorite Guitars
My favorite electric guitar is my new Carvin bolt-on plus
custom guitar, the body is of swamp ash with quilted maple top AAAA
attached to a hard rock maple neck and birds eye fretboard,
electronics by Carvin H-S-H. Floyd rose and locking nut. For In
My World I use my old Carvin DC 135 and my old Carvin DC 127.
These guitars are neck through body hand crafted in San Diego with
alder body for the DC 127 and swamp ash body for the DC 135 . The
neck is the same for both guitars, one piece of hard rock maple with
birds eye maple fretboard for the DC 127 and ebony fretboard
for the DC 135. I use for some parts and guitar fills my Vigier Excalibur,
a very great guitar but these seem to be the ones that I use the most.
My favorite acoustic guitar is Collings D-41 with L. R. Baggs Para
D.I. Soldano Super Lead Overdrive 100w rack mount and Carvin Vintage
series 50. I have had these heads for 15 years. I used it for everything
on my new album with my VHT Deliverance 120 amp head and VHT cabs
with eminence speakers. Krank Krankenstein signature model amp head,
Carvin speaker cabinets with Celestion vintage 30, Marshall 6100 anniversary
amp head and Marshall cabs with Rola celestion G 12- 65 speakers.
I used a distortion box with this one. My favorites pedals are T-Rex.
I love the products of T- Rex engineering. The Dr. Swamp is the best
overdrive / distortion that I have played. The T- Rex Replica is my
favorite delay pedal. On my new album I use the T.C. Electronics 2290,
Eventide H 3000 SE and Roland SDE 3000, but the Replica is better
than all. Visual Sound H2O like Chorus, this is a good sounding unit
and is very quiet. I have T-Rex Fuel Tank classic, T-Rex Tonetrunk
hardcase, T-Rex Comp-Nova, T-Rex Mudhoney, Boss DD3, Visual Sound
Route 66, Visual Sound Visual Volume, Cry Baby wah wah pedal, MXR
Phase 90, Ibanez tubescreamer TS9808 etc. Only D'addario strings:
09 - 042.
Musical Influences
My favorite guitarist is Steve Lukather because his music
is great. Steve's goal was to make a guitar record that would be enjoyed
by all and one with real music on it. I also love Jeff Beck, Eddy
Van Halen, Larry Carlton, Steve Stevens, Y. Malmsteen. My favorite
albums are: Jimi Hendrix: Axis Bold As Love - Van Halen: Fair
Warning, 1984 - Steve Lukather: Candyman and the
TOTO discography.
